Showcasing a Growing Industry of Medicinal and Aromatic Plants

On 2 October 2017, 99 LULE company organized an open farm day on its premises.  Company owner Havushe Bunjaku opened the doors to other farmers, students and media to give them a first-hand look at how the operations are run.

There is a wide range of about 20 different plants that 99 LULE collects and processes for further various uses. Therefore, a constant supply of medicinal and aromatic plants (MAPs) is crucial to the success of the company, and of the women farmers and collectors, now part of 99 LULE’s network. 

Apart from facilitating information sharing about various MAPs, collection and processing methods, and uses, the open day provided an opportunity to showcase the growing industry of MAPs in Kosovo, while creating an educational opportunity for the high school students present.

The open days activity is supported by PPSE.
